The why, what and how of the electric vehicle powertrain
Empowers engineering professionals and students with the knowledge and skills required to engineer electric vehicle powertrain architectures, energy storage systems, power electronics converters and electric drives.
The modern electric powertrain is relatively new for the automotive industry, and engineers are challenged with designing affordable, efficient and high-performance electric powertrains as the industry undergoes a technological evolution. Co-authored by two electric vehicle (EV) engineers with decades of experience designing and putting into production all of the powertrain technologies presented, this book provides readers with the hands-on knowledge, skills and expertise they need to rise to that challenge.
This four-part practical guide provides a comprehensive review of battery, hybrid and fuel cell EV systems and the associated energy sources, power electronics, machines, and drives.
Electric Powertrain: Energy Systems, Power Electronics and Drives for Hybrid, Electric and Fuel Cell Vehicles is an important professional resource for practitioners and researchers in the battery, hybrid, and fuel cell EV transportation industry. The resource is a structured, holistic textbook for the teaching of the fundamental theories and applications of energy sources, power electronics, and electric machines and drives to engineering undergraduate and postgraduate students.
About the Author:
John G. Hayes, PhD, MSEE, MBA, lectures at University College Cork, Ireland, and specialises in automotive, industrial and renewable energy systems and related power electronics, machines and electromagnetism. He previously worked in Southern California for ten years at General Motors' Hughes Aircraft subsidiary developing EV propulsion and inductive charging systems for the General Motors EV1, the first modern production EV. John's recent focus has been on the development of integrated and holistic EV teaching materials for the engineering student and the automotive professional.
G. Abas Goodarzi, PhD, P.E., is the Chief Executive Officer and President of US Hybrid Corporation, Torrance, California, which he founded in 1999. He is also the President of US FuelCell, a company formed with the acquisition by US Hybrid of the United Technologies PEM fuel cell transportation division. He served as Senior Scientist at General Motors' Hughes Aircraft subsidiary, and as Technical Director for the General Motors EV1. He has designed various EV, HEV, and FCEV powertrain systems for light, medium, and heavy-duty, on-road, off-road, and special-purpose vehicles.
